Female Heads of State
From wikigender.org
This is a list of women who have been elected or appointed head of state of their respective countries. This list does not include monarchs. Names in italics refer to temporary presidencies. The list is organised chronologically (mandate start date).
| Name | Country | Name of post | Mandate start | Mandate end |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Khertek Anchimaa-Toka | Tuva | Chairman of the Presidium of the Little Khural | 1940 | 1944-10-11 |
| Sükhbaataryn Yanjmaa | Mongolia | Acting Chairman of the Presidium | 1953-09-23 | 1954-07-07 |
| Soong Ching-ling | People's Republic of China | Chairman of the People's Republic of China | 1968-10-31 | 1972-04-24 |
| Isabel Martínez de Perón | Argentina | President | 1974-07-01 | 1976-03-24 |
| Lidia Gueiler Tejada | Bolivia | Interim President | 1979-11-16 | 1980-07-17 |
| Vigdís Finnbogadóttir | Iceland | President | 1980-08-01 | 1996-08-01 |
| Soong Ching-ling | People's Republic of China | President of the People's Republic of China | 1981-05-16 | 1981-05-28 |
| Maria Lea Pedini-Angelini | San Marino | Captain Regent | 1981-04-01 | 1981-10-01 |
| Agatha Barbara | Malta | President | 1982-02-15 | 1987-02-15 |
| Gloriana Ranocchini (1st term) | San Marino | Captain Regent | 1984-04-01 | 1984-10-01 |
| Carmen Pereira | Guinea-Bissau | Acting President | 1984-05-14 | 1984-05-16 |
| Elisabeth Kopp | Switzerland | Member of the Federal Council and Vice President | 1984-10-20 | 1989-01-12 |
| Corazon Aquino | Philippines | President | 1986-02-25 | 1992-06-30 |
| Gloriana Ranocchini (2nd term) | San Marino | Captain Regent | 1989-10-01 | 1990-04-01 |
| Ertha Pascal-Trouillot | Haiti | Interim President | 1990-03-13 | 1991-02-07 |
| Sabine Bergmann-Pohl | East Germany | President of the Volkskammer | 1990-04-05 | 1990-10-02 |
| Violeta Chamorro | Nicaragua | President | 1990-04-25 | 1997-01-10 |
| Mary Robinson | Ireland | President | 1990-12-03 | 1997-09-12 |
| Edda Ceccoli | San Marino | Captain Regent | 1991-10-01 | 1992-04-01 |
